Job Description Summary

The Materials Manager - Materials Plan & execution will report to the Gas Power Global Inventory Leader and will lead, coordinate and expedite the flow of materials according to production schedules. This role impacts the team’s ability to achieve service, quality and timeliness of objectives. The role is subject to Inventory operating policy objectives, and will demonstrate leadership, problem solving and rigor by owning the process of defining standard Raw / WIP / FG levels for end-to-end product family inventories. This leader will collaborate cross functionally with Supply Chain Finance, Materials, Sourcing, Controllership and Commercial teams, and report results to senior leadership within Gas Power.

Job Description

Roles and Responsibilities

  • Drive a culture of rigor around inventory control processes across business.

  • Establish a global process for target standard Raw / WIP / FG level definition, connecting responsible teams and organizations with the inventory goals to reduce inventory and increase turns.

  • Lead manufacturing, sourcing, finance, commercial teams in executing an inventory management strategy to meet customer requirements within a framework that meets the business inventory targets.

  • Develop and implement key production indicators (KPI) for Projected Inventory Funnels and communication rhythms to drive accountability at all levels of the organization.

  • Use experience and expertise to solve top inventory problems.

  • Work with materials Material Resource Planners (MRP) and Sourcing teams on leveraging ERP systems for best materials planning and scheduling to ensure on time delivery and optimized inventory balance following MRP exception messages and KPIs around this.

  • Establish material input controls and standard processes to mitigate stranded/slow moving inventory risk, drive down existing slow moving inventory/reserve levels through reapplication of excess or inactive materials, and enhance awareness of such opportunities.
